Polyurethane O-ring seals play a vital role in the transportation sector, particularly in automotive, aerospace, and railway applications. They are widely used in engines, hydraulic systems, and fuel systems due to their ability to withstand high pressures, temperatures, and continuous motion. In aerospace applications, these seals are critical for maintaining reliability in pressurized environments, ensuring safety and efficiency in operations. Polyurethane seals help extend the lifecycle of components, reduce maintenance needs, and enhance the overall performance of vehicles and machinery.

In general industrial applications, polyurethane O-ring seals are integral to machinery and equipment in manufacturing plants, construction, and heavy industries. These seals provide superior resistance to abrasion, wear, and tear, making them ideal for heavy-duty equipment subjected to intense operating conditions. They help prevent fluid leakage and protect machinery components, ensuring smooth operations and minimizing downtime in critical processes.

The semiconductor industry relies heavily on precise and high-performance sealing solutions, and polyurethane O-rings are an excellent choice for this purpose. These seals are used in vacuum systems, chemical delivery equipment, and wafer processing machinery, where they ensure the containment of critical materials and maintain ultra-clean environments. The seals’ resistance to outgassing and their compatibility with various semiconductor process chemicals make them invaluable in this highly specialized field.

In the pharmaceutical industry, polyurethane O-ring seals are used in medical devices, pumps, and other critical equipment that require stringent hygiene and safety standards. Their biocompatibility and resistance to sterilization processes, including autoclaving and chemical disinfection, make them ideal for ensuring contamination-free operations. These seals are essential in drug manufacturing, where precise sealing is critical to maintaining the integrity of sensitive products.

The chemical industry frequently operates under harsh conditions involving extreme temperatures, pressures, and aggressive chemical substances. Polyurethane O-ring seals are valued for their outstanding resistance to chemical degradation, which ensures reliability in applications such as chemical processing, storage, and transportation. Their flexibility and strength make them indispensable in sealing pumps, valves, and pipelines used in chemical operations.
